Q

Location/Function of GROUND SERVICE switch?

A

On forward flight attendant panel

Powers the Ground Service bus from Ext or APU power via the Ground Handling bus

(only useful if ext power is plugged but not turned on in flight deck, otherwise Right AC bus will power the Ground Service bus)

Q

What general equipment is powered by the Ground Service bus?

A

Battery chargers (main & APU)

Misc cabin & system loads (interior things for getting the plane ready)

Q

What equipment is powered by the Ground Handling bus?

A

Fueling system

Cargo doors, equipment, and lighting

Potable water filling

(i.e. external servicing of the aircraft)

Q

When does the HDG activate automatically, and how is it powered?

A

Activates when both LEFT AC and RIGHT AC busses are unpowered and appropriate hydraulic system pressure is available

757: powered by Left hyd system

767: powered by Center hyd system

Q

Location/Function of BAT switch?

A

Left Overhead

OFF (no light) - Batteries are off, only hot bus power remains

ON (ON light) - Batteries are on, APU can be started, a few annunciators are powered and can illuminate

Q

Location/Function of the STBY POWER selector?

A

Left Overhead

OFF - Standby busses are unpowered

AUTO - The Standby busses transfer to battery power if AC power is lost

BAT - Standby busses are powered by the main battery, and the main battery is not charged

Q

How can the batteries be charged with only external power connected but not turned on (AVAIL light in switch)?

A

The Ground Service switch on the Flight Attendant Panel must be pressed to connect the Ground Handling bus to the Ground Service bus, which powers the battery chargers

Q

What is powered by the Hot Battery bus?

A

Things that need continuous power, such as:

Clock Timer
APU and Spar fuel valves
Fire extinguisher bottles
Parking brake valve

Q

Function of the GEN CONT switch?

A

ON - arms the Generator Control Breaker to close and power its respective main AC bus when generator power is available

OFF - opens the Generator Control Breaker, resets fault trip circuitry

Q

What conditions can cause a utility bus to load shed?

A

Both thrust levers advanced with a single power source (on ground)

An overload

Single-generator operation (in flight)

Starting engines with the APU providing electrical power (while ENG START selector is in GND)

When one engine is running, only the bus on the other side will shed during the second engine start

Q

How would you know if a galley bus has been load shed?

A

From a report by the cabin crew, since there is no flight deck indication and a galley bus can be load shed without the corresponding utility bus shedding
